Susmita Das unveils 'Prithvi Manthan' with the concept of climate change and pollution

MUMBAI: Singer Susmita Das released “Prithvi Manthan” with the concept of Climate Change and Pollution. which became the first song in India that is backed by the United Nations body. The song was written by Shivkumar Bilagrami.

The singer always tries to produce songs on various contemporary social issues. Her husband who is a retired Indian Forest Service officer is passionate about conservation of Environment and Pollution Control. He suggested she should produce a song on this subject.

“The most critical crisis of this century and a similar mythological event are juxtaposed and synthesized through a common thread, the Shiv Tandav Strotram”, said Susmita Das.

Sharing the involvement of the UN in this project, “We had shared the concept note and lyrics of the song with the respective Country Heads of UNEP and IUCN. They were impressed and offered support as Conservation of Environment is their main mandate”.

The singer will be happy to work on issues that impact our lives and lifestyles, which many would like to wish away. “Process of development can be sustainable, only when we strictly adhere to the Environmental Safeguards”, she concluded.
